The Phantom Tollbooth

by Norton Juster

A bored boy drives through a mysterious tollbooth into a world where language, mathematics, and reason take physical form in pun-filled landscapes. Milo's journey through the Kingdom of Wisdom to rescue the princesses Rhyme and Reason becomes an exuberant exploration of curiosity, education, and wonder. Juster crafts an ingenious allegory that delights in wordplay while celebrating the joy of learning and paying attention.
